The bottom line

Interactive Power BI reports are built for exploration on a screen; paginated reports are built for pixel-perfect, print-ready, multi-page output — the batch record, the statutory return, the audit pack that has to look identical every time and page cleanly to PDF. Manufacturers need both: the dashboard for the decision, the paginated report for the document an auditor signs. They read from the same governed model, so the number matches.

The Wrong Tool for a Signed Document

A quality manager needs a batch release certificate that looks identical for every batch, fits the regulated template exactly, and pages cleanly to a PDF that goes in the batch record. Handing them an interactive Power BI dashboard for that job is a category error — the dashboard is built to be explored on a screen, not to be printed as a controlled document.

This is the confusion behind a lot of "Power BI cannot do compliance output" complaints. Power BI can; it just uses a different report type for it. Paginated reports are the pixel-perfect, print-first side of the platform, built for exactly the output an auditor signs.

The mistake is thinking one report type has to do both jobs. Manufacturers need both, for different documents, and knowing which is which is the whole decision.

What Actually Differs

An interactive Power BI report is laid out for a screen and for exploration: visuals resize, users filter and cross-highlight, and the canvas is a dashboard, not a page. A paginated report is laid out for the page — it is designed in Power BI Report Builder, controls exactly where every element sits, and paginates predictably across as many pages as the data needs, printing or exporting to PDF identically every time.

Microsoft names the distinction plainly: paginated reports are ideal for highly formatted, pixel-perfect output optimised for printing or PDF generation, where you need precise control over layout and every row of a long table has to appear. Interactive reports are for exploration and analysis on screen.

The tell is in the output. If the deliverable is a screen someone clicks around, it is an interactive report. If the deliverable is a document — fixed layout, page numbers, headers and footers, the same every time — it is a paginated report.

Where Paginated Reports Belong

In a manufacturing estate the paginated jobs are the regulated and the transactional ones. The batch manufacturing record and certificate of analysis, where a QA signature depends on a fixed template. The statutory and tax return that a regulator expects in a defined format. The audit pack — often a 100-to-300-page document that has to render every row, not a sample.

They share three traits: the layout is fixed and often externally mandated, the output is print or PDF rather than screen, and completeness matters — every row appears, nothing is virtualised away for performance. An interactive visual that shows the top 1,000 rows is fine for analysis and unacceptable for a document that must be complete.

This is also where operational documents live: pick lists, work orders, dispatch notes, invoices. Anything a person prints and acts on, or files as a record, is a paginated job.

Where the Interactive Report Belongs

The interactive Power BI report is the right tool for every job that is a decision rather than a document. The OEE dashboard the plant manager opens at the morning huddle. The supply-chain control tower the S&OP meeting drives. The exec view that leads with OTIF and fill rate and drills to the SKU behind the number.

These are explored, filtered and interrogated on a screen; nobody prints them as controlled documents. Forcing that content into a paginated report throws away the interactivity that makes it useful, and forcing a batch certificate into an interactive dashboard throws away the pixel control that makes it compliant.

The two are not competitors. They are two outputs for two different verbs — decide, and document.

One Model, Two Outputs

The architecture that keeps this coherent is a single governed semantic model feeding both. The interactive OEE dashboard and the paginated shift-quality certificate should read the same OEE measure from the same model, so the number on the screen and the number on the signed document are identical by construction.

When the two outputs read different sources — the dashboard from the model, the certificate from a hand-built SQL extract — they drift, and eventually the audit finds a batch record that does not match the dashboard for the same shift. One governed model on Microsoft Fabric, read by both the interactive report and the paginated report, removes that failure mode.

This is the practitioner point that gets missed: paginated versus interactive is a rendering choice, not a data choice. Both should sit on the same governed foundation.

So What — How to Split Them

Sort every reporting requirement by its deliverable. If the deliverable is a document — fixed layout, complete data, print or PDF, often externally mandated — build it as a paginated report in Power BI Report Builder. If the deliverable is a decision explored on a screen, build it as an interactive report. Point both at one governed semantic model.

For a mid-market manufacturer the usual estate is a handful of interactive dashboards for operations and a set of paginated reports for the regulated and transactional documents — batch records, certificates, statutory returns, audit packs. Same model, two rendering paths.

What is the difference between paginated reports and Power BI reports?

Interactive Power BI reports are laid out for a screen and for exploration — visuals resize, users filter and cross-highlight. Paginated reports are designed in Power BI Report Builder for pixel-perfect, print-first output that paginates predictably and exports to PDF identically every time. Microsoft positions paginated reports for highly formatted output where you need precise layout control and every row of a long table must appear.

When do manufacturers need paginated reports?

For documents rather than dashboards: batch manufacturing records and certificates of analysis, statutory and tax returns in a mandated format, 100-to-300-page audit packs that must render every row, and operational documents such as pick lists, work orders and dispatch notes. These share a fixed, often externally mandated layout, print or PDF output, and a completeness requirement that interactive visuals — which may show only a top-N sample — cannot meet.

Can one Power BI model feed both interactive and paginated reports?

Yes, and it should. A single governed semantic model feeding both means the interactive dashboard and the paginated document read the same measure, so the number on screen matches the number on the signed document by construction. When the two outputs read different sources they drift, and an audit eventually finds a batch record that does not match the dashboard for the same shift.
